Public speaking is an essential skill because it strengthens our ability to express ideas with clarity, confidence, and influence. Whether you’re leading a meeting, sharing testimony, teaching a class, or simply communicating with friends and family, strong speaking skills help us to connect more effectively with others. Public speaking builds leadership, boosts self-confidence, and opens doors to personal and professional opportunities. Most importantly, it empowers us to share messages in a way that inspires, informs, and uplifts our fellow man.
